    Skindred at the Manchester Academy.

    By Jim Blunt and Anya Baxter.


    Welsh reggae rhythmic metal band Skindred arrived in Manchester for a much anticipated headline show; here's how it went.

    Following support from As Everything Unfolds and P.O.D, Skindred took to the stage to huge applause. Opening with a favourite from their latest album Smile, "Set Fazers" gets the night off to an incredible start. Benji Webbe is an iconic frontman, from the all black crocodile skin leathers and studded sunglasses, to his fantastic voice and stage presence. Following this came "Pressure", with an excerpt from the AC/DC classic, "Back in Black".

    After supporting KISS in 2023, Skindred have more than earned their headline spot at Manchester Academy, and this tour has seen them play London's O2 Arena. The band's popularity has grown massively, and this can be seen from the passion of the crowd. "L.O.V.E. (Smile Please)" saw the audience come together in this uplifting and positive song. "Gimme That Boom" ended the main portion of the setlist, with the same intensity and excitement as the first song, seeing crowd surfers and moshing from the audience. An encore of "Our Religion" and "The Warning" brought the night to a close. It's amazing to see Skindred get the appreciation and support they deserve, and they're definitely going to continue to grow and grow.
